[DNA genetyping of the trace bloodstains on the adsorbent object]
Rong-hua Chen1, Qing Song, Qin-wen Xu
1Shanghai Institute of Criminal Science and Technology, Shanghai 200083, China.
Objective:
To study the extraction and analysis of DNA from trace bloodstains on the adsorbent object.
Methods:
DNA was extracted by Chelex-100, QIAamp Mini Kit, and modified QIAamp Mini Kit, respectively. The extracted DNA was amplified and short tandem repeat (STR) loci were genotyped by multiplex PCR procedures, and then analyzed by ABI 3100 Genetic Analyzer.
Results:
The STR loci could be better genotyped with modified QIAamp Mini Kit, compared to poorer genotyping results obtained with Chelex-100 extraction method and QIAamp Mini Kit.
Conclusion:
Our data indicate that DNA extracted from trace bloodstains on adsorbent object with modified QIAamp Mini Kit serves a better DNA template. for amplification and genotyping.
